Smith & Williamson Floats New Share Class

Smith & Williamson Investment Management has introduced a new institutional share class for its fund range of eight portfolios.

Smith & Williamson Investment Management has introduced a new institutional share class for its fund range of eight portfolios, Citywire reports. With the launch, the investment management firm has made its fund range more accessible to wealth managers.

The Smith & Williamson’s European Growth, the Far Eastern, the North American, the Global Gold and Resources, the Fixed Interest, the Oriental Growth U.K. Equity Growth, and the U.K. Equity Growth are the funds that have been included in the share class. The portfolio joins the Enterprise Fund and the Short Dated Corporate Bond Fund, which already have an institutional share class available.
